The Bently Nevada 3500/05 power supply module—build code 350005-02-04-00-00-01—is designed to provide reliable rack power for the 3500 vibration monitoring and machinery protection system. It supports hot-swap replacement and redundant configurations, so you can maintain protection coverage without taking the rack offline. Key Features

  • Built for the 3500 rack – Provides regulated power to all installed monitoring and interface modules across the backplane.
  • Redundant-ready – Supports dual power supplies; if one unit drops, the other carries the load automatically.
  • Hot-swappable – Replace the module with the rack energized, minimizing process interruptions.
  • Status indication – Front LED and OK relay typically used for quick health checks and alarming to DCS/PLC.
  • Industrial temperature rating – Suited for control rooms and harsh plant environments in most cases.
  • Backwards-compatible design – Commonly used alongside 3500/40M, 3500/42, 3500/25, 3500/22M, and other cards in mixed racks.

Installation & Maintenance

  • Cabinet & environment – Mount the 3500 rack in a clean, ventilated cabinet (19″ rack or panel enclosure). Keep ambient within the stated temperature range and avoid conductive dust.
  • Power wiring – Use the correct input rating for your specific build (-02 in your code). Proper grounding is essential; torque terminals per spec and keep AC/DC wiring separated from low-level signal cables.
  • Redundancy – For critical trains, install dual power supplies. Periodically test redundancy by simulating a single-supply loss during a maintenance window.
  • Routine care – Inspect connectors, clean dust with dry air, and verify the Power OK relay back to DCS/PLC. Firmware updates generally apply to interface/monitor cards, not the power supply, but keep overall rack compatibility in mind.
  • Swap practice – The module is hot-swappable. A maintenance lead at a refinery told us they typically change it in under five minutes without dropping protection.
